Our global software development team consists of around 35 employees spread across four locations: Ottendorf-Okrilla, Reute, Überlingen, and Hamburg. Together, we work on a wide range of projects aimed at the successful development of our products, as well as creating tools and processes. We emphasize open, solution-oriented collaboration, employing both classical and agile methodologies. Continuous skill development and fostering our talents are particularly important to us.
YOUR TASKS:
* Develop embedded software/firmware and algorithms for sensor systems in close collaboration with stakeholders.
* Support architecture concepts and conduct risk assessments for new and existing developments.
* Develop low-level firmware for complete systems and sub-modules, both in bare-metal designs and in systems with embedded RTOS.
* Integrate and test third-party components, perform module and system tests, and create comprehensive documentation.
* Port legacy and proprietary functions and protocols to ensure system compatibility.
* Take responsibility for system sub-modules in interdisciplinary projects and coordinate external teams.
* Ensure compliance with quality standards, norms, and regulations, and work with various processor architectures such as STM, ARM, DSPs, and XILINX Zynq.
YOUR PROFILE:
* A deg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Science, or a comparable qualification.
* Relevant professional experience in a similar position.
* Strong knowledge of RTOS, particularly at the low-level, as well as experience with processor architectures, cross-development, and network technologies.
* Proficiency in programming languages such as C, C++, Assembler, and scripting languages like Python and Bash.
* Experience with development tools such as the GNU Toolchain, Git, and knowledge of open-source licenses.
* A solid understanding of digital circuit technology and microprocessor systems, with the ability to interpret datasheets and circuit diagrams.
* Ideally, you have knowledge of functional safety (e.g., SIL1/2) and experience with industrial systems such as Modbus or Profibus.
* Good German and English language skills.
* You work systematically, are structured and self-driven, and possess strong teamwork and communication skills.
